I am going to have to disagree, albeit slightly, with some of the comments made by my colleagues. Music Theory is not learned via the written modality alone. Music Theory comprises a set of skills which far exceed the labeling of chords. Knowledge of music theory, as it is with any other subject, adds depth and even a sense of beauty to what we do as musicians. Not to mention that the types of intelligences (plural) developed while studying theory encompass mathematical intelligence, linguistic, even social when you make music with others.
